Output 170e3acfc5b498de1f999747f5eeeba20499ce781809b34f13ba494875aaee03:40

value
18889309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77f6c9d3177753b698f9d6219536e1c61c8e77bf OP_EQUAL
address
MJqUHR2Yfp5JFYMGnwDKZYdtV66pVrxEZ3
transaction
170e3acfc5b498de1f999747f5eeeba20499ce781809b34f13ba494875aaee03
spent
true